Investigation of the effects of pelvic floor training on pain, sexual dysfunction, and quality of life in female patients with primary Sjögren syndrome.

Abstract

AIM

To investigate the effects of pelvic floor training on pain, sexual dysfunction and quality of life in female patients with primary Sjögren syndrome (pSS) and determine whether pelvic floor training was superior to an education program.

METHODS

Forty-six pSS patients (all women) with an average age of 47.78 ± 9.18 years were included in the study. Patients were divided into two groups as a pelvic floor training group and control group for 8 weeks. Visual Analog Scale (VAS), Pelvic Pain Impact Questionnaire (PPIQ), Female Sexual Function Scale (FSFI), Health Assessment Questionnaire (HAQ), Pelvic Floor Disability Index-20 (PFDI-20), and Pelvic Floor Impact Questionnaire (PFIQ-7) were used to evaluate the outcomes. All evaluations were performed at baseline and at the end of the 8th week.

RESULTS

When the groups were compared before training, there was no significant difference (p > .05). In post-training comparisons, there were significant differences in VAS, PPIQ, FSFI, PFIQ-7, and PFDI-20 in the pelvic floor training group (p values between .02 and .00), and in FSFI-lubrication, PFIQ-7, and PFDI-20 (p values between .00 and .03) in the control group. According to Δ values, the pelvic floor training group was found to be superior in terms of FSFI orgasm, pain, and lubrication scores (p = .00) and all sub-parameters of PFDI-20 (p = .00).

CONCLUSION

Pelvic floor training has a positive effect on the sexual dysfunction and discomfort caused by pelvic symptoms in patients with pSS. Pelvic floor training should be included in rehabilitation programs to improve sexual function and pelvic floor dysfunctions for patients with pSS.

摘要

目的

探讨盆底肌训练对原发性干燥综合征(pSS)女性患者疼痛、性功能障碍和生活质量的影响,并确定盆底肌训练是否优于教育计划。

方法

纳入 46 例 pSS 患者(均为女性),平均年龄为 47.78±9.18 岁。患者分为盆底肌训练组和对照组,各 23 例,均接受 8 周治疗。采用视觉模拟评分(VAS)、盆底疼痛影响问卷(PPIQ)、女性性功能量表(FSFI)、健康评估问卷(HAQ)、盆底功能障碍指数-20 项(PFDI-20)和盆底困扰问卷-7 项(PFIQ-7)评估疗效。所有评估均在基线和第 8 周末进行。

结果

训练前两组比较,差异无统计学意义(p>0.05)。训练后比较,盆底肌训练组 VAS、PPIQ、FSFI、PFIQ-7、PFDI-20 评分均有显著改善(p 值在 0.02 至 0.00 之间),对照组 FSFI 中润滑、PFIQ-7、PFDI-20 评分有显著改善(p 值在 0.00 至 0.03 之间)。根据Δ值,盆底肌训练组在 FSFI 中的性高潮、疼痛和润滑评分(p=0.00)和 PFDI-20 的所有亚参数(p=0.00)方面均优于对照组。

结论

盆底肌训练对 pSS 患者的盆底症状引起的性功能障碍和不适有积极作用。应将盆底肌训练纳入 pSS 患者的康复计划,以改善其性功能和盆底功能障碍。
